I saw what they were talking about earlier when I pulled my 07K for the swap. The coolant port on the back has 3 outputs, and they're all angled outwards. It's designed for the lateral setup for front wheel drive cars, so the ports are made to be accessable. If you were to drop the engine in as it is, the plastic port would hit the firewall, so ideally what we need is a low profile replacement with like a 90° elbow for a hose to hook onto in order to run it back to the radiator. Of course, there's the exhaust to worry about too, because running it on the other side would mean weaving it around the intake, and that side of the bay is already pretty much taken. So there might need to be a metal pipe in place of rubber hose so that nothing melts, but that all depends on your radiator you choose.
I think there will be enough room to route the coolant line(s) from the back of the engine around the driver side, under the intake manifold and brake booster.

As for the fitting in back, there’s a little over 60mm (almost 2-1/2”) from the mounting face of the fitting to the standing seam on the firewall. So, there should be plenty of room for a fitting. It might be tough to remove with the engine installed due to the long studs that it mounts on, but maybe that’s not necessary. We can just treat this fitting as a permanent piece of the engine that moves the coolant port to a more accessible location.

Default Bellhousing Design Update

The reason I have not released the bellhousing design yet to get a prototype made is I’m working to resolve some high stresses caused by the bending load transferred through the torque tube from the transaxle. I’m designing for 600 ft-lb at the crankshaft, and 2nd gear (using 944 S2 gearing, which is much shorter final drive ratio than turbo trans). Basically, at the wheel, you have about 8X the torque, which 4800 ft-lb. That torque is transferred as a bending moment through the torque tube and bellhousing into the engine and it’s mounts. Here’s what that looks like in bellhousing stresses (notice the torque tube bending as well). The current design almost passes. I think the solution will be slightly thicker steel around the rear mounting face.

Spencer, those aren't welds in the stress concentrations. They are bends in the 1/8" sheet metal. I think I will bump up the thickness of the part (outlined in red below) to 3/16" and that will solve it. A little weight hit (which I was hoping to avoid) but I think it will be worth it for the added strength in this area.

years ago TonyG witnessed the trans wiggling up and down over an inch each way during a run on an elevated dyno, his 6.whatever liter V8 was bending the torque tube just as you describe.

stock 944 BH has a fairly thick "pad" where the TT attaches so i think you're on the right track.
